Any falling block action experts here
Found an old falling block action in a box of parts I bought at an auction. Can't identify it. Looks similar to a Stevens favorite but it isn't. Has top tang but no bottom tang. Mainspring attached to top tang. Barrel(which I dont have) threads in instead of sliding in like favorite. Think it may be an old Remington.
